L-Arginine: Blood Flow and Heart Health
L-arginine is a semi-essential amino acid that plays a pivotal role in numerous physiological processes, most notably its contribution to cardiovascular health. This versatile compound is a precursor to nitric oxide, a critical molecule that influences blood vessel function and overall circulatory efficiency. Understanding the mechanisms behind L-arginine‘s actions can shed light on its significant benefits for maintaining optimal blood flow and supporting a healthy heart.

How L-Arginine Supports Blood Flow
The primary mechanism by which L-arginine improves blood flow is through its role as a direct precursor to nitric oxide (NO). Nitric oxide is a gaseous signaling molecule produced by the endothelial cells lining blood vessels. When NO is released, it signals the surrounding smooth muscle cells in the vessel walls to relax, leading to vasodilation—the widening of blood vessels. This relaxation allows blood to flow more freely, reducing resistance and improving circulation throughout the body. This process is fundamental to understanding L-arginine effects on circulation and its broader impact on health.
This enhanced vasodilation is crucial for delivering oxygen and nutrients efficiently to all tissues and organs, including the heart, brain, and muscles. Conversely, it also aids in the removal of metabolic waste products. When blood vessels are constricted or stiff, blood flow is impeded, which can lead to various cardiovascular issues. By facilitating optimal blood vessel function, L-arginine helps maintain the elasticity and responsiveness of arteries, which is a key aspect of healthy circulation. The Nitric Oxide Pathway
The conversion of L-arginine to nitric oxide is catalyzed by a family of enzymes known as nitric oxide synthases (NOS). There are three main isoforms of NOS: endothelial NOS (eNOS), neuronal NOS (nNOS), and inducible NOS (iNOS). The eNOS enzyme, found in the endothelial cells, is particularly important for cardiovascular health. When eNOS converts L-arginine into NO, the NO then diffuses into the smooth muscle cells, activating an enzyme called guanylate cyclase. This activation leads to the production of cyclic guanosine monophosphate (cGMP), which ultimately triggers muscle relaxation and vasodilation. This intricate pathway highlights the precision with which the body regulates blood vessel tone.
Impact on Endothelial Function
Healthy endothelial function is paramount for cardiovascular well-being. The endothelium is not just a passive lining; it is an active organ that regulates vascular tone, blood clotting, and inflammatory responses. Impaired endothelial function, often an early sign of atherosclerosis and other cardiovascular diseases, can lead to reduced NO production and increased vasoconstriction. By providing the necessary substrate for NO synthesis, L-arginine helps maintain and potentially restore healthy endothelial function. This support is vital for preventing the progression of vascular damage and ensuring the sustained flexibility and responsiveness of arteries, contributing significantly to understanding L-arginine and heart health.
Heart Health Benefits of Arginine
The benefits of L-arginine extend significantly to overall heart health, primarily through its ability to improve blood flow and support vascular function. By promoting vasodilation, L-arginine can help reduce the workload on the heart. When blood vessels are relaxed and open, the heart doesn’t have to pump as forcefully to circulate blood throughout the body, which can contribute to maintaining healthy blood pressure levels. This is one of the key L-arginine benefits for heart health, offering a natural way to support the cardiovascular system.
Furthermore, L-arginine cardiovascular health facts suggest its potential role in mitigating conditions associated with poor circulation. For instance, hypertension, or high blood pressure, affects a significant portion of the adult population worldwide. According to the World Health Organization (WHO), an estimated 1.28 billion adults aged 30-79 years worldwide have hypertension. While L-arginine is not a cure for hypertension, its ability to enhance nitric oxide production and promote vasodilation can be a supportive factor in managing blood pressure. By improving the elasticity of arterial walls and reducing peripheral resistance, it contributes to a more efficient and less stressed circulatory system.
Beyond blood pressure regulation, what is L-arginine good for heart health encompasses its role in supporting the overall integrity of the cardiovascular system. It aids in maintaining the health of the endothelium, which is crucial for preventing the buildup of plaque and maintaining arterial flexibility. A healthy endothelium ensures that blood vessels can respond appropriately to the body’s demands, whether during rest or physical activity. This comprehensive support helps in sustaining long-term cardiovascular resilience and function.

Optimal Dosage and Usage
Determining the optimal L-arginine dosage for blood flow and heart health can vary significantly based on individual factors such as age, overall health status, and specific health goals. It is crucial to consult with a healthcare professional before starting any supplementation, as they can provide personalized advice and monitor for potential interactions or side effects. Generally, dosages for cardiovascular support can range from 1 to 9 grams per day, often divided into multiple doses. For example, studies exploring its effects on blood pressure have sometimes used dosages in the range of 3-6 grams daily.
While L-arginine is naturally present in many protein-rich foods, including red meat, poultry, fish, dairy products, nuts, and seeds, dietary intake alone may not always be sufficient to achieve therapeutic levels for specific health concerns. Supplementation can bridge this gap. L-arginine supplements are available in various forms, such as L-arginine base or L-arginine HCl, and can be found in capsules, powders, or even liquid formulations. The timing of dosage can also be relevant; some individuals prefer to take it before meals or before exercise to maximize its benefits.
It is important to adhere to recommended dosages and not exceed them without medical guidance. High doses of L-arginine can sometimes lead to side effects such as nausea, diarrhea, and abdominal cramping. Furthermore, individuals with certain medical conditions, such as herpes virus infections, or those taking specific medications, particularly blood pressure medications or nitrates, should exercise caution and seek professional advice due to potential interactions. Responsible usage ensures that the benefits for blood flow and heart health are realized safely and effectively.

Is L-arginine safe for everyone?
While generally considered safe for most healthy adults when taken at appropriate dosages, L-arginine is not suitable for everyone. Individuals with certain conditions, such as low blood pressure, severe liver or kidney disease, or those who have recently had a heart attack, should avoid it or use it only under strict medical supervision. It can also interact with certain medications, including blood pressure drugs and nitrates. Always consult a healthcare professional before starting L-arginine supplementation to ensure it is safe and appropriate for your specific health needs.
